'US cannot be trusted': Ayat. Movahedi Kermani

Tehran's provisional Friday Prayers Leader Ayatollah Mohammad Ali Movahedi Kermani blasted Washington for defying its undertakings under the 2015 nuclear deal between Tehran and the world powers, stressing that the Iranian nation doesn’t trust the US at all.
Addressing a large and fervent congregation of the people on Tehran University campus on Friday, Ayatollah Movahedi Kermani said, "The people don’t trust the US and its allies even an iota and they are well aware of the US record of betrayal. As we see in the nuclear deal, the sanctions (against Iran) were due to be removed all together but they are increasing instead."
 
According to Rasa, He also warned Washington against any military aggression against Iran, stressing that the Iranian forces will leave no place safe for the US if the latter embarks on hostile action against Tehran.
 
His remarks came after Iranian Foreign Ministry Spokesman Bahram Qassemi underlined that the US is seeking to ruin the positive aspects of the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action (JCPOA) since it is unable to violate the nuclear deal with Iran.
 
Qassemi's comments came in reaction to a recent decision by the US governing body to review Iran's nuclear deal.
 
"The US administration is unable to violate Iran's nuclear deal on its own, thus seeks to neutralize the deal’s positive results for Iran by imposing sanctions," the Iranian foreign ministry spokesman said.
 
He reiterated that given the multi-national dimensions of the JCPOA, it seems that US President Donald Trump and the US governing body cannot make attempts to violate the deal on their own, and the measures that they have taken recently against Iran clearly indicate this fact.
 
"That is why the US has turned its focus to imposing anti-Iranian political, economic and psychological measures in other bills, and is interested in neutralizing the JCPOA’s positive outcomes through these channels,” Qassemi said, while referring to the new anti-Iranian sanctions imposed by the US and the country’s psychological warfare on turning the world’s economic, industrial and trade institutions against interaction with Iran.
 
"Today more than ever, we are ready to take appropriate actions in various fields in response to any anti-Iranian measure by the US," he stressed.
